From BD's website -

"In 2006, Black Diamond Equipment Asia, a wholly owned subsidiary of Black Diamond Equipment, was established in southeast China. It’s important to note that the manufacturing in China is being done in our factory. Black Diamond Equipment Asia is a Black Diamond built, owned and managed facility that is operated and staffed by Black Diamond employees. The manufacturing standards that we apply to Black Diamond Asia are identical to those that we apply to our Salt Lake City workshop: We pull test each piece of gear to half its rated strength at our Salt Lake City workshop; we do the same at BD Asia. Several units from each manufacturing batch are tested to destruction in our Salt Lake City facility; again, the process is identical at Black Diamond Asia. We rely on thoroughly documented systems and procedures to ensure the consistent quality and safety of every piece of gear we put our name on—we use those same systems and procedures at Black Diamond Asia."
